Job Description:

The Medical Claims Processor – Remote will review and process professional claim forms, verify policies and benefits, calculate payable amounts, and ensure claims are handled according to client guidelines and service level requirements.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Process professional healthcare claim forms submitted by providers.
  • Review insurance policies, benefits, and applicable claim details.
  • Research, analyze, and resolve claims independently while following defined workflows.
  • Adjudicate claims according to client guidelines, turnaround times, and service level agreements.
  • Calculate claim payable amounts using applicable methodologies and fee schedules.
  • Maintain compliance with HIPAA, confidentiality requirements, and protected health information (PHI) regulations.
  • Respond to claims-related emails and resolve priority requests in a timely manner.
  • Maintain required productivity and quality standards.
